Industry: Email Alert RSS FeedC & C Technologies' AUV Program Reaches 100,000-Kilometer Mark
Sea Technology, Sep 2007
C & C Technologies' (Lafayette, Louisiana) research vessel Moana Wave recently documented the 100,000th kilometer surveyed by C & C's autonomous underwater vehicles (AUVs). The AUV C-Surveyor III crossed the milestone while it was working on a job for Shell Exploration and Production (Rijswijk, The Netherlands) in the Gulf of Mexico.
"This is a great day for C & C as we extend our worldwide lead in this high-technology area," said Thomas Chance, chief executive officer of C & C Technologies. "Our customers and employees have made this world-record achievement possible, and I thank them for that."

The C-Surveyor III is the third and most recent deepwater AUV to be added to C & C's fleet. It has improved C & C's AUV capabilities with extended water-depth ratings of up to 4,500 meters and improved data acquisition sensors, both of which allow for increased worldwide coverage, the company said.
C & C Technologies' AUV services began in January 2001, and their AUVs have serviced more than 50 clients on 180 projects in the offshore waters of 12 different countries. C & C's AUV clients include companies in the oil and gas industry, as well as the Minerals Management Service, the National Oceanic and Atmospheric Administration, Louisiana State University, Texas A&M University and the British Broadcasting Corp.
